Elements to Consider When Buying a Treadmill

When purchasing a treadmill, several elements need to be considered. Below is a list of important features and specifications to look for:

  • Motor Power: A treadmill's motor power is measured in horse power (HP). For walking, a motor with a minimum of 1.5 HP is advised, while running may need motors with 2.5 HP or more.
  • Belt Size: The size of the running belt is important for convenience. Standard measurements are usually in between 50 to 60 inches in length and 16 to 20 inches in width. Ensure the measurements fit your stride and activity.
  • Shock Absorption: Some treadmills use sophisticated cushioning systems that lower effect on joints, making it easier on the knees and back during exercise.
  • Incline and Decline Settings: These features include diversity to workouts by replicating outdoor conditions and ensuring greater calorie burn.
  • User Weight Capacity: Make sure to examine the maximum user weight capability of the treadmill to ensure sturdiness and security.
  • Show Console and Features: An easy to use console that tracks time, speed, range, calories burned, and heart rate is a valuable addition.
  • Service warranty and Support: A good service warranty signifies dependability. A treadmill should preferably have at least a 1-2 year service warranty on parts and a strong client assistance service.

Budgeting for Your Treadmill

Before diving into the buying procedure, it is important to establish a budget. Treadmill rates can differ significantly based upon functions, brand name, and innovation. Below is a rough estimate of what you can anticipate:

Treadmill TypeRate Range
Manual Treadmills₤ 100 - ₤ 300
Fundamental Electric Models₤ 300 - ₤ 800
Mid-Range Models₤ 800 - ₤ 1,500
Advanced Models₤ 1,500 - ₤ 3,000+

Treadmill Types

Various kinds of treadmills are available in the market. Below are the primary classifications:

  • Manual Treadmills: These run without electricity and require the user to create movement. They are generally more budget friendly and take up less space.
  • Electric Treadmills: These are powered by motors and offer a variety of functions including predetermined programs, adjustable incline, and digital displays.
  • Folding Treadmills: Ideal for saving space, these treadmills can be folded up when not in use and are normally lightweight.
  • Industrial Treadmills: Designed for constant, high-use environments, commercial treadmills are resilient, including high horse power and extensive workout programs.

Upkeep and Care

To extend the lifespan of a treadmill, regular upkeep is important. Here are key suggestions to think about:

  • Lubrication: Check and lubricate the belt as recommended by the manufacturer.
  • Cleaning: Regularly wipe down the treadmill surface area and console to eliminate dust and dirt.
  • Examine for Wear: Periodically inspect the belt for signs of wear or misalignment.
  • Level the Treadmill: Ensure the treadmill is on a flat surface area to prevent slippage during use.
